Viewed past post on the 2ct Washington stamp but I'm stuck on this one.Does it have an identification number and value??

There are about 15 different types of this stamp. However this looks like a booklet stamp so it could be one of these Scott numbers; 332a (double watermark), 375a (single watermark).

Oh darn I jut noticed I gave you the wrong info, this has the (2) on it. In that case there is around 26 types and over 3.8 billion booklet stamps issued in this type. off the top of my head I forget which ones are the booklet stamps. If no ones gets the info for you I will look it up later today.

If this stamp has a perforation of 10 it would be a Scott 425, which does come in a booklet variety.
